These new claims are of material interest to the Company and were targeted as a result of Dejour's successful GEOTEM electromagnetic survey over its Sand Hill Lake and Meanwell Lake properties. The survey reveals defined anomalies located on land not claimed by others and the Company made it a priority to stake the available land immediately. Currently the Company is the fifth largest property holder with 100% interest in a total of 870,745 acres (352,386 ha.) all of which is located in the Basin. Five (5) of the additional uranium claims staked by the Company are contiguous with its Sand Hill Lake property increasing by 37% its holdings in that project to 115,850 acres (46,884 ha.) Furthermore, in the Virgin River area the Company holds four (4) permits comprised of 405,755 acres (164,207 ha.) stretching along the Dufferin fault system which form an important asset for the Company. Dejour believes it may hold as much as 60% of the Virgin River/Dufferin fault system. Two (2) of the new Sand Hill Lake claims were staked to cover anomalies revealed by the GEOTEM survey and not previously tested. The additional Meanwell Lake claim staked by the Company is contiguous with its existing Meanwell Lake property and increases the Company's holdings for the project by 23% to 37,038 acres (14,989 ha.). The GEOTEM survey confirmed and extended the previously known conductor on the property and detected several additional basement conductors which have not been tested by prior exploration. J.
